FileCopy

 

int FileCopy(char *sourcefile, char *targetfile, char bFailIfExist);

ÁÖ¾îÁø ¿øº»ÆÄÀÏÀ» »õ·Î¿î ÆÄÀÏ·Î º¹»çÇÑ´Ù.

 

ÇÔ¼öÀÎÀÚ

sourcefile – º¹»çÇÒ ¿øº» ÆÄÀÏÀ̸§ (Àüü °æ·Î¸¦ »ç¿ëÇϵµ·Ï ÇÑ´Ù.)

targetfile – »ý¼ºµÉ »õ ÆÄÀÏÀ̸§ (Àüü °æ·Î¸¦ »ç¿ëÇϵµ·Ï ÇÑ´Ù.)

bFailIfExist – ´ë»ó ÆÄÀÏ Á¸Àç ½Ã ½ÇÇà ¿©ºÎ (0-ÆÄÀÏÀÌ Á¸ÀçÇÏ¸é µ¤¾î¾´´Ù. 1-ÆÄÀÏÀÌ Á¸ÀçÇÏ¸é º¹»ç¸¦ ÇÏÁö ¾Ê´Â´Ù.)

return °ª

ÆÄÀϺ¹»ç°¡ ¼º°øÀûÀ¸·Î ³¡³µÀ¸¸é 1À» return ÇÏ°í ÆÄÀÏÀÌ Á¸ÀçÇÏÁö ¾Ê°Å³ª ÆÄÀÏÀ» º¹»ç ÇÒ ¼ö ¾øÀ¸¸é 0À» returnÇÑ´Ù.

¿¹Á¦1

result = @FileCopy("C:\\TEXT1.TXT", "D:\\TEXT2.TXT", 1);

if(result == 1) {

@Message("ÆÄÀÏ º¹»ç¸¦ ¼º°øÀûÀ¸·Î ¸¶ÃƽÀ´Ï´Ù. ");

}

else {

   @Message("ÆÄÀÏÀ» º¹»çÇÏÁö ¸øÇß½À´Ï´Ù. ");

}

 

¹®Àå¼³¸í : C:\\TEXT1.TXTÆÄÀÏÀ» D:\\TEXT2.TXT·Î º¹»çÇÑ´Ù. ¸¸ÀÏ D:\\TEXT2.TXTÆÄÀÏÀÌ Á¸ÀçÇÏ¸é º¹»ç¸¦ ÇÏÁö ¾Ê´Â´Ù.